The St. Maries Lumberjacks made easy work of the Salmon Savages on Saturday and carried off a 46-22 win.
Aiden Yearout had a dynamite game, rushing for 176 yards and a pair of scores on only eight carries. The bulk of those rushing yards came from one huge play: a run that gained an incredible 90 yards. The team also got some help courtesy of Jack Barta, who threw for 110 yards and three TDs while completing 78.6% of his passes.

They were just one part of a punishing run game: St. Maries was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 254 rushing yards. That's the most rushing yards they've posted since the start of last season.
St. Maries' record is now 2-0. As for Salmon, they are on a five-game losing streak (dating back to last season) that has dropped them down to 0-2.
Looking ahead, St. Maries will be defending their home field for the first time this season when they go up against Bonners Ferry at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. As for Salmon, they will venture away from home to take on Orofino at 7:00 p.m. on Friday.
